Latin[edit]

Etymology[edit]

Borrowed from Ancient Greek Στεῖρῐς (Steîris).

Pronunciation[edit]

Proper noun[edit]

Stīris f sg (genitive Stīris); third declension

  1. A town of Phocis

Declension[edit]

Third-declension noun (i-stem), with locative, singular only.

Case Singular
Nominative Stīris
Genitive Stīris
Dative Stīrī
Accusative Stīrem
Ablative Stīre
Vocative Stīris
Locative Stīrī
